 Tasted by sergio19 on 7/9/2023 & rated 89 points: Just opened it is almost resigned, not dull, but without vigor. After almost eight years it needs quite a bit of "air" to recover.
So hints of ripe apricot, dehydrated orange, slight vanilla begin to appear.
In the mouth nice acidity, not very noble almost gruff that then after a few sips softens but not completely. Perhaps it has just passed its apogee.
On the nose after some more time the vanilla becomes more present along with salted butter scents. Still apricots and citrus marmalade. (414 views)
 Tasted by tward on 6/26/2023 & rated 89 points: Very Good++. This was best on the second night, after sustained exposure to air. Opens with some reduction that is rather stubborn. Notably tight, but drinkable even on PnP. Lots of lemon, meyer lemon and a spritz of lime. Racy and taut. White flowers, subtle pear and apple and underripe tropical fruit.

Wait to try the next bottle until 2026.

12.5% abv (475 views)
 Tasted by goodvitis.com on 5/24/2023 & rated 90 points: A bit underwhelming. Nose features sharp lemon zest and pith, crushed stone, honeysuckle, apricot, white flower. Medium bodied with tart acidity and a bit of textural grit, it needs air to find itself. Flavors include bright lemon juice, white peach, sweet vanilla, honeysuckle, pear, and a bit of buttered bread. It has a lot of good components but the tartness of the acidity takes away from them. I imagine the balance was better a few years ago, and it's hard to see this resolving itself with further aging. (551 views)

 Tasted by grafstrb on 3/2/2020 & rated 93 points: -- popped and poured --
-- tasted non-blind over 2 – 3 hours --

NOSE: moderately expressive; green pear aroma with complicating notes of savory hay and a hint of buttered popcorn.

BODY: light maize color; medium-light bodied.

TASTE: whoa!! --- very high acidity; tart papaya; gentle note of green apple pulp; woodsy spice (cinnamon-scented candle); light mineral; very dry; medium to medium+ concentration of flavor; 12.5% alc. not noticeable; seems to be holding back somewhat right now --- I could see this really taking-off sometime over the next 10 to 15 years. I love this, but it will be too acidic for some folks.

50, 5, 12, 18, 8 = 93 (1882 views)
